JOB GOAL: To promote the achievement of students' educational goals and learning
objectives by providing supplemental and clerical services to assist the classroom
teacher.
QUALIFICATIONS:
- High school diploma; college-level coursework in education or related field*
- Knowledge of child growth and development and appropriate classroom practices and
demonstrated ability to assist with instructional activities
- Good oral and written communication skills
- Required criminal history background check and proof of U.S. citizenship or legal resident
alien status
* Demonstrate the knowledge and ability to assist in teaching reading, writing, and math.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Assists the classroom teacher in the delivery of an effective instructional program.
- Works with individual students or small groups of students to reinforce learning of material or
skills introduced by the teacher.
- Operates and cares for equipment used in the classroom for instructional purposes.
- Helps students master equipment or instructional materials assigned by teacher.
- Distributes and collects workbooks, papers, and other materials for instruction.
- Guides independent study, enrichment work, and remedial work assigned by the teacher.
- Assists with the supervision of students during emergency drills, assemblies, play periods, and
field trips.
- Helps the teacher to plan and maintain bulletin board and other classroom learning displays.
- Reads to students, listens to students read, and participates in other forms of oral communication
with students.
- Checks notebooks, corrects papers, and supervises testing and make-up work, as assigned by the
teacher.
- Performs clerical duties related to the instructional program including attendance reports,
collection of money, duplication of materials, and distribution and return of notices to home.
- Helps very young students with their clothing, snack time routine, and toileting activities.
- Participates in in-service training as assigned.
- Performs other related duties as assigned.
